    In a battle of nationally-ranked teams, the Pitt-Johnstown wrestlers, ranked 19
th in the NWCA Division II National Poll, will host a non-conference match against eighth-ranked Ashland (OH) University, Friday night in the Sports Center. Start-time is scheduled for 7 p.m.

    Coach Pat Pecora (46th season) and the Mountain Cats, ranked 19
th in the NWCA National Poll, opened the year with a 23-14 victory at fifth-ranked West Liberty on Nov. 4.Â
Caleb Morris' pin at 6:19 broke a 14-all tie with one match remaining and lifted Pitt-Johnstown to the win and earned Morris PSAC Wrestler of the Week honors. Pitt-Johnstown also competed in the Division I dominated Journeymen Classic in Manheim on Nov. 14. The Mountain Cats then dealt East Stroudsburg a 42-0 PSAC loss to open the home slate on Nov.18.

    The Mountain Cats are led by three-time All-American and eighth-ranked
Brock Biddle at 174 lbs., 2021 All-American and fifth-ranked
Jacob Ealy at 149 lbs., and 2020 National Qualifier and 11
th-ranked
Matt Siszka at 125 lbs.

    Second-year
Coach Colt Sponseller's Ashland Eagles come into the match ranked eighth in the nation at 2-1. The Eagles are coming off of a 41-8 win over Davenport (MI) and a 27-14 victory over 25
th-ranked Mercyhurst at Sunday's Ashland Tri-Meet. Ashland opened its dual meet season with a 22-19 loss to Lourdes (OH) on Nov. 12.

    Ashland is led by four nationally-ranked wrestlers. 2021 NCAA All-American
Daniel Beemer is ranked third at 174 lbs., two-time All-American
Aidan Pasiuk is ranked seventh at 184 lbs., and two-time All-American
Carson Speelman is ranked ninth at 149 lbs. In addition,
Drew Wiechers is ranked ninth at 165 lbs. for the Eagles.

    Since 2005, Pitt-Johnstown has won 14 of the 17 match-ups between the two programs. The Mountain Cats have won the previous eight meetings, including a 19-12 win in Ashland on Dec. 7, 2019. Ealy's sudden victory over fourth-ranked
Chandler Minnard at 141 lbs. got the Mountain Cats within three, and No. 3
Connor Craig's, 9-1, major decision over
Aidan Pasiuk at 184 lbs. sealed the Pitt-Johnstown victory.

Following Friday's match, Pitt-Johnstown travels to the 2021 Midwest Classic in Indianapolis on Dec. 18-19, before breaking for the holiday season. The Mountain Cats will then compete at the Kutztown Duals on January 8, before hosting Seton Hill for a PSAC match on January 14 at 7 p.m. in the Sports Center.
